WebA soffit is an exterior or interior architectural feature, generally the horizontal, aloft underside of any construction element. Its archetypal form, sometimes incorporating or implying the projection of beams, is the underside of eaves (to connect a retaining wall to projecting edge (s) of the roof ).

Find … WebJun 9, 2024 · 9. Drip Edge. The drip edge is a molding that seals the edge of your roof by the eaves and prevents water damage or moisture from getting inside. It attaches right at the point where the edge of your roof meets the siding of your home. 10. Fascia. Roof fascia is a series of wooden boards that give structure to the side of your house.

WebMar 24, 2024 · A drip edge is simply a metal flashing installed under the roofing materials to help regulate water flow from the fascia and protect any underlying roofing materials. It contains a small metal flange that directs water away from the fascia. It also overhangs the sides of your roof. Install drip edges on your roof’s eaves, gable, and rake.
